What does the 30% drop in open interest signify?
The decrease in open interest reflects a reduction in the number of outstanding contracts in Solana's futures markets. This trend typically suggests that traders are losing confidence in the asset, leading to a mass exit from positions. When open interest decreases alongside falling prices, it often indicates that many traders are opting to close their positions as the market sentiment shifts towards bearishness.

What does a potential retest of $68 mean?
The suggested price point of $68 serves as a potential support level that traders will closely monitor. If Solana's price trends toward this mark, it could act as a rebound point; however, breaking below it could signal further declines.
